Your skin is the largest organ in your body and plays a vital role in your overall health and well-being.  It protects against invasive bacteria, regulates your body temperature and senses information from the stimulation of heat, cold, pressure, pain and touch.  This summer it is important to protect your skin against the harmful effects of the sun, which can lead to skin cancer.
 
To minimize your risk of developing skin cancer, Affiliated Dermatologists, offering dermatology in Morristown, NJ, provides the following tips:

  • Choose shaded areas for outdoor activities
  • Avoid the sun between 10 a.m. and 4 p.m. when it is the strongest
  • Wear a hat, sunglasses and other protective clothing when spending long periods of time in the sun
  • Always wear sunscreen with SPF of at least 15
  • Avoid deliberate tanning, including tanning beds

Apart from skin cancer, UV rays can lead to premature aging, as well as macular degeneration, which is the leading cause of blindness in older adults.
 
The best way to detect skin cancer in its earliest stage is to examine your skin frequently—from self-exams to professional exams. At Affiliated Dermatologists, skin doctors in Morristown, NJ, we are available to show you the proper way to examine your skin and detect areas of concern. Some warning signs of cancer include:

  • A sore that won’t heal
  • Change in the size, color or shape of a mole
  • Change in sensation of a mole, including tenderness, pain and irritation
  • Change in the surface of a mole
